Job Description:
Key duties include processing National Student Clearinghouse (NSC) verification requests, Collegiate Athletic Association (NCAA) eligibility verifications, ensuring compliance with the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A) and institutional policies, and managing transcript requests. This position is also responsible for preparing enrollment and good academic standing student verification forms and letters, completing in-school deferment forms, reconciling NSC reporting, maintaining student records, answering incoming calls and emails, and providing assistance to those coming into the office.
